Gentlemen,
Let's see, added 19 CI in displacement or about 16 to 18%. IH engineers decided that a water pump and larger radiator would be advisable? While timing and fuel to air ratio play a part in the heating, if you try to get full power out of the engine that is roughly 16 to 18% more heat to be expelled through the radiator? Consider that roughly 33% of fuel is converted to power, 33% to cooling heat losses and 33% out the exhaust as wasted energy for that model engine. At part load the cooling system will probably get by, but probably not at full power and long term.
